Hristov et al. (2008) explained new applications of thermal infrared imaging in scientific tests of cost-free-ranging bats. The authors completed observations of Brazilian cost-free-tailed bats (Tadarida brasiliensis) that are in substantial colonies from the South Central United states. They employed cameras with superior thermal sensitivity and modern analytical software for behavioral observations of bats, thermoregulation Evaluation, and population counts. Thermal infrared imaging proved to be a beneficial Device for investigating the behavior of bats in colonies, including their foraging actions, discrepancies concerning ladies and males, and younger and Grownup men and women.

Dunbar and MacCarthy (2006) used IRT to detect the signs of rabies infection in raccoons (Procyon lotor). The cited authors observed that infrared thermography supported the detection of animals on the infectious phase and people demonstrating clinical signs of rabies, depending on nose temperature facts.
